As a Trailer Service Technician, you will inspect, service, and repair dry van-type trailers.
- Diagnosing failures and making repairs on mechanical, electrical or other various systems on a trailer
- Discussing the nature of the difficulty with the driver(s)
- Using hydraulic jacks or hoist, to gain access to the underside of the unit and to aid in the removal or replacement of assemblies such as springs, axles, landing gear, and brakes, etc.
Preferred Qualifications
- 2+ years of Trailer Mechanic experience
- ASE electrical or Air Brake System certification
- Training and certification in electrical welding of steel and/or aluminum
- Training in repair of hydraulic lift gates
- Training in repair of refrigeration/heater units
